Date: | Sunday 25 September 1921 |
Time: | |
Type: | Avro 504K |
Owner/operator: | S. Summerfield & Co |
Registration: | G-EAEB |
MSN: | "B8774" |
Fatalities: |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 3 |
Aircraft damage: | Destroyed |
Location: | Norwich, Norfolk -
United Kingdom
|
Phase: | Take off |
Nature: | Passenger - Non-Scheduled/charter/Air Taxi |
Departure airport: | Norwich, Norfolk |
Destination airport: | |
Confidence Rating: | Information is only available from news, social media or unofficial sources |
Narrative:Ex-RAF B8774 (former RAF serial used by the CAA on official documentation in lieu of any official serial number). First civil registered as G-EAEB on 06.06.19 to Navarro Aviation Co. Later sold on to Astra Engineering Works Ltd. Thence to S. Summerfield & Co on 26.07.20.
Written off 25.09.21 when crashed at Norwich, Norfolk
